IBITSExtensionSetup::EnableBITSUploads 메서드(bitscfg.h)
EnableBITSUploads 메서드를 사용하여 ADSI 개체가 가리키는 가상 디렉터리에서 BITS 업로드를 사용하도록 설정합니다. 이 메서드는 BITSUploadEnabled IIS 확장 속성을 설정합니다.
구문
HRESULT EnableBITSUploads();
반환 값
이 메서드는 성공을 위해 S_OK 반환합니다. 그렇지 않으면 메서드가 실패했습니다.
설명
이 메서드는 스크립팅을 해제하고 가상 디렉터리에 대한 권한을 실행합니다. 스크립팅 및 실행 권한이 활성화된 가상 디렉터리에 파일을 업로드할 수 없습니다. 이 메서드를 호출한 후 사용 권한이 복원되면 업로드 작업이 실패하고 오류 코드가 BG_E_SERVER_EXECUTE_ENABLED.
작업 스케줄러를 사용하지 않도록 설정하면 EnableBITSUploads 메서드가 실패합니다.
예제
IBITSExtensionSetup 인터페이스의 예제를 참조하세요.
요구 사항
요구 사항 | 값 |
---|---|
지원되는 최소 클라이언트 | Windows Vista |
지원되는 최소 서버 | Windows Server 2003 |
대상 플랫폼 | Windows |
헤더 | bitscfg.h |
DLL | BitsMgr.dll |
재배포 가능 파일 | Windows XP의 BITS 1.5 |